    Hey guys so almost a year ago (April 26th 2011) arguably the most well-executed MMORPG came out for iPhone and iPad , and later would come out for Android and Mac. This game is of course Order and Chaos by Gameloft. I remember when it first came out, it seemed like almost everyone here was playing it, and we even started a Toucharcade guild. A little less than 2 months later though, it seems that many of you left. Here is the original thread: http://forums.toucharcade.com/showthread.php?t=92325

    Well, since then, the game has exploded with a large community and countless updates. It's had it's ups and downs, with hacking and bad customer service being among the greatest problems, but for those of us who have stuck around, it's been more than worth it. I personally have gotten 4 level 60's and geared one of them (my monk) in full epics due to dungeons bringing stronger gear and better items, and now I am waiting for PvP arenas, as are many others. It is anticipated that Gameloft will be releasing PvP arenas soon, maybe even for the anniversary.

    Gameloft's track record with this game has been purely PvE, but we as a community have made our own PvP fun in Vega Square and at an area where this boss called "The Shadow Prince" spawns. Although it seems that another dungeon may appear next, I was wondering if some of the Toucharcade may come back for PvP arenas when they arrive? The community is huge and it may be hard to get geared, but that's the fun of it. Gameloft took what is usually a casual platform and made a hardcore game.     While the game itself was a lot of fun when I played, it was just FAR too dependent on IAP's for me to recommend it to friends. Gold is farmable, so that's not too terrible, but the crafting ingredients and dungeon resets? It's a bit unfair to ask us to pay a subscription fee AND force us to buy special crafting ingredients in order to obtain that "elite" gear.

    While I think O&C is still the best MMO on the iOS/Android, there's a lot more Gameloft could have done to make it more enjoyable. I'd pay a little more in subscription fees to avoid having to pay IAP's to enjoy the game to it's fullest extent.

    I do agree with you on some of this. Some have said that IAP's are too much and too expensive, but I don't think so. I mean the first 3 months are free, and it's $3 to buy an additional 6 months, which would be $3 for your first 9 months. That's extemely cheap. Yes there are other IAP's like to buy rune gear, but you must upgrade it to epic so you DON'T pay to win. And you aren't forced to buy the rune gear because it now drops in the first dungeon frequently.

    You can only pay $3 for 9 months and get 3 level 60's on one account fully geared, it just takes time and work. Paying $15 is just faster for some, and it's optional. To sum this all up, while some things in the game may be over priced, this game has transformed from "pay to win" to "work to win", so I think Gameloft has executed this well. The only thing we need now is a REASON to get all this gear and work for it, which will be PvP arenas.
